ARLINGTON, Texas – Heading into the bye week, the Cowboys sat at 3-5-1 and weren't sure how the rest of the season would go. Following a difficult loss to the Broncos on the road, owner/GM Jerry Jones didn't know if Dallas was a player away from changing the course of their season as the trade deadline approached.

"I don't know what's realistic," Jones said following that game. "Could one better player if we didn't pay too big a price to have a better player on defense? Could it possibly help? I'm not trying to be cute, that's why you'd go get it, is that you'd think it could help your defense."
